What Is Green Energy Electricity?

Green energy, also known as renewable or sustainable energy, is derived from natural sources that are continually replenished. These sources include sunlight, wind, rain, tides, and geothermal heat. Unlike fossil fuels, which offer a finite resource and contribute significantly to environmental degradation, green energy presents a sustainable and eco-friendly alternative. The most prominent options are:

  • Solar Energy. Captured using solar panels, this involves converting sunlight into electricity. It's not only used for electricity generation but also for heating and photovoltaic systems.
  • Wind Energy. Generated using wind turbines, wind energy converts kinetic energy from wind into mechanical power, which can be used for electricity.
  • Hydropower. It involves generating electricity by harnessing the power of moving water, traditionally through dams, though newer technologies are exploring less invasive methods.
  • Geothermal Energy. By tapping into the earth's internal heat, geothermal energy is used for electricity generation and direct heating applications.

Green tariff schemes can be crucial to a large organization's energy strategy. However, their availability is limited to regulated energy markets and necessitates entering into a contract with the local utility provider. To participate, an organization must ensure it aligns with the particular requirements of the program. These criteria include energy usage, load factor, rate classification, the number of facilities operated, or the organization's credit rating.

What Are the Benefits of Green Energy Electricity Rates?

Green energy electricity rates, often associated with renewable energy sources, offer several benefits. Here's a detailed analysis of these advantages.

Energy Independence

Relying on renewable energy sources can enhance a country's energy independence. It reduces dependence on imported fuels, which can be subject to volatile markets and geopolitical tensions. This shift can lead to more stable and predictable energy costs.

Sustainability

Green energy sources are generally more sustainable than finite fossil fuels. Solar and wind energy, for example, are virtually inexhaustible on a human timescale, ensuring a long-term, stable energy supply.

Technological Advancement

The push towards green energy has spurred innovation in various sectors, including battery storage, grid management, and energy efficiency. These advancements benefit the energy sector and have applications in other industries.

Government Incentives and Support

Many governments worldwide offer incentives for green energy, such as tax credits, subsidies, and feed-in tariffs. This support makes renewable energy more financially viable for both producers and consumers.

Consumer Choice and Empowerment

Green energy electricity rates often come with options for consumers to choose how their electricity is generated. It allows people to make decisions based on their environmental and economic preferences.

Long-term Cost Effectiveness

Renewable energy infrastructure has high initial costs but lower long-term operating costs than traditional energy sources. Such sources do not require fuel, and maintenance costs are often lower.

What Types of Energy Electricity Rates Are Available?

Electricity rates in the United States vary significantly by state. They are influenced by factors such as the type of building (residential or commercial), usage, general market conditions, and whether the market is regulated or deregulated.

For instance, the average residential electricity rate in the U.S. is about 16.29 cents per kWh, with some notable examples being:

  • California — 29.99 cents per kWh.
  • Connecticut — 29.25 cents per kWh.
  • Massachusetts — 28 cents per kWh.
  • Washington — 11.38 cents per kWh.
  • Louisiana — 11.39 cents per kWh.
  • Idaho — 11.6 cents per kWh.
  • Tennessee — 11.85 cents per kWh.
  • Utah — 11.85 cents per kWh.

These rates are subject to change based on various factors and can be influenced by the primary energy sources. For example, states with access to hydroelectric or wind energy tend to have lower electricity rates. Conversely, areas that rely more on expensive energy sources or have higher living costs may have higher options.
